How this site makes money
Some links here can pay us a commission. When a provider is a paid partner, a click on its link may earn us money, at no extra cost to you.
Paid partners today: 0 of 16 providers compared. That count is generated from the same provider list the boards and reviews are built from, so it changes on the day the relationships change.
A commission is the only way this site earns, and no provider pays for a review, a score, a rank, or a place on a board.
Placement can be commercial. The assessment is not.
Two different things happen on a comparison page, and telling them apart is the point of this disclosure.
Buttons, calls to action, and promotional slots are commercial surfaces. They exist to send qualified clicks to sellers, and a paid partner can appear in one.
The score, the written verdict, the pros and cons, and the compound evidence grade are not for sale. A partnership does not raise a score, delete a con, or change an evidence grade.
Where a commercial placement and an honest assessment pull against each other, the assessment stands and the placement moves.
Every provider link routes through /go/
Every outbound provider link is a same-origin redirect at /go/ followed by the provider slug. Paid or unpaid, the link takes the same hop.
For a paid partner, that hop carries this site's publisher id and the page context that earned the click, so the network can attribute it. For a provider that is not a partner, the hop carries no tracking at all and lands on the provider's own site.
A link that pays us and a link that pays us nothing look identical in the address bar. That is why the count above is computed rather than typed, and why a short disclosure sits beside every call to action.
What a commission never buys
A higher score, which comes from four declared facts about what a provider publishes, and money is not one of them.
A softer review, since cons are written from what a provider does and does not publish, and they stay on the page after a deal is signed.
A better evidence grade, because grades belong to compounds rather than to sellers, and no seller can move one.
Silence about a warning letter, because letters are disclosed on the provider's review whether or not the provider pays us.
Prices and offers
Prices here are dated snapshots of what a provider published on a stated day. They change without notice, and the provider's own page is the authority.
No figure on this site is an offer, a quote, or a promise of what you will be charged.
